The Ideal Option For Thermocouple Welding
Thermocouples play a crucial role in temperature measurement, utilizing the current generated by heating one end of two dissimilar metals. These sensors are known for their high accuracy and can be designed using a wide range of metals and corresponding calibrations. While general-use thermocouples employ base metals for the two dissimilar wires, noble metal thermocouples are preferred for high-temperature applications. Achieving precise welds between these wires and the thermocouple components is vital for ensuring measurement accuracy and device performance. Thermocouple welding is a critical process in constructing and assembling thermocouples, which are indispensable in various industries, from electronics to industrial temperature control. These reliable temperature sensors accurately record a broad range of temperatures and are available in diverse shapes and sizes to accommodate different requirements.
